WeatherTech Raceway Laguna Seca Welcomes Erin Vogel To Inspire Students At Hartnell College Science Day

WeatherTech Raceway Laguna Seca is supporting the Hartnell College Foundation’s Family Science Day on March 15. This event aims to inspire students to explore careers in STEAM fields. Erin Vogel, a professional race car driver, will be the keynote speaker. She will share her experiences and motivate young innovators. The collaboration began when Alicia Busa from WeatherTech Raceway connected with Ana Ibarra of the Hartnell College Foundation.

The initiative was proposed by Lauri Eberhart, CEO of Friends of Laguna Seca, to establish a Monterey Chapter of Women in Motorsports North America (WIMNA). Eberhart, a founding board member of WIMNA, aimed to spark local interest in motorsports among young women. "After attending the Women with Drive Summit in Indianapolis, I was inspired to find ways to create more interest in racing for young women in our community," said Busa.

Erin Vogel Inspires at Hartnell College Science Day

Erin Vogel is not only a successful racer but also a business owner and founder of AE Victory Racing. She advocates for women in motorsports and has placed over 15 women in race cars since 2023. Her team this season features an all-female driver lineup and a predominantly female crew. In 2021, Vogel made history as the first woman to win a Pro-Am class race in the GT World Challenge globally.

Lyn St. James, Co-Founder of WIMNA, praised Vogel's involvement: "Erin is an outstanding choice for this event because she embodies the mission of promoting women’s involvement in all areas of the motorsports industry." Alongside Executive Director Cindy Sisson, St. James played a key role in coordinating this initiative.

WeatherTech Raceway Laguna Seca will have an interactive exhibit at the STEAM Family Science Day showcasing the IMSA WeatherTech SportsCar Championship. This championship returns to the historic raceway from May 9 to 11. The raceway plans to provide tickets for participating students so they can experience racing excitement firsthand.

IMSA has been a leader in promoting STEM education and student engagement through its dedicated STEM program. This program offers students unique opportunities to interact with teams and drivers at the raceway, fostering hands-on learning experiences.

Inspiring Future Innovators

Ana Ibarra expressed enthusiasm about inspiring young girls: "While this competition is open to all students, we are especially eager to inspire more young girls to explore STEAM pathways." Having role models like Erin Vogel share their stories can be incredibly powerful for these students.

The event on March 15 at Hartnell College is free for students, families, and the public from 10:00 am to 2:00 pm. Erin Vogel's keynote speech will take place on the Western Stage from 11:30 am to 12:30 pm.

WeatherTech Raceway Laguna Seca is renowned worldwide as a premier motorsport facility located in Monterey, California. Managed by Friends of Laguna Seca, it hosts top-tier racing events annually amidst scenic hills and challenging tracks like the famous Corkscrew turn.
